Output 37c23f7c0e804408a317db70d416427b6d65fb3452cde1d25b80161c13885394:5

value
32658393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53710101437db85e8e52e6185b1cf4aa8979d212 OP_EQUAL
address
MFWMh16gtgr4HWWzPsfDs8zeLTuyencN3q
transaction
37c23f7c0e804408a317db70d416427b6d65fb3452cde1d25b80161c13885394
spent
true